71-3104. Permit; revocation; grounds.

(1) A permit may be temporarily suspended by the department for failure to protect the health and safety of the occupants of the camp or failure to comply with the camp regulations prescribed by the department.

(2) A permit may be revoked at any time, after notice and opportunity for a fair hearing held by the department, if it is found that the camp for which the permit is issued is maintained or operated in violation of law or of any regulations applicable to a camp or in violation of the conditions stated in the permit. A new permit shall not be issued until the department is satisfied that the camp will be operated in compliance with the law and regulations.

Source

    Laws 1959, c. 328, § 4, p. 1194;
    Laws 1996, LB 1044, § 643;
    Laws 2007, LB296, § 558.
